Types of Business Loans Available in Texas:

There are several types of business loans that Texas entrepreneurs can access, depending on their financial profile, industry, and business goals. Here are the most common options:

Term Loans

Term loans are the most traditional type of business financing. You receive a lump sum upfront and repay it with interest over a fixed term—typically 1 to 10 years. These loans are ideal for businesses looking to invest in long-term growth.

SBA Loans:

Backed by the U.S. Small Business Administration, SBA loans offer low-interest rates and favorable repayment terms. The most popular options include the SBA 7(a) and SBA 504 loans. Texas businesses, particularly startups and minority-owned businesses, often benefit from these programs.

Business Lines of Credit:

A business line of credit provides flexible access to capital. You only pay interest on what you borrow, and you can draw from it as needed. This is a great solution for managing seasonal fluctuations or unexpected expenses.

Equipment Financing:

If your business relies on machinery, vehicles, or technology, equipment financing helps you purchase or lease what you need without straining your cash flow.

Invoice Financing:

Invoice financing allows you to borrow against outstanding customer invoices. This helps bridge the gap between when a service is rendered and when payment is received.

Eligibility Requirements for Business Loans in Texas:

While requirements vary depending on the lender and loan type, here are some common criteria most lenders consider:

  • Time in business: Typically, 6 months to 2 years minimum
  • Credit score: Minimum of 600 for most loans; SBA loans may require 680+
  • Annual revenue: Varies, but often $50,000 or more
  • Business plan: Especially for startups or SBA loans
  • Collateral: May be required for secured loans

Business Loan Tips for Texas Entrepreneurs:

Here are some quick tips to improve your chances of loan approval:

  1. Build your credit: Both personal and business credit scores matter.
  2. Maintain clean financials: Lenders look for accurate financial statements and tax returns.
  3. Have a clear business plan: Show how you’ll use the funds and repay the loan.
  4. Compare lenders: Don’t settle for the first offer—shop around.
